DLA Piper advises Nazca Capital on the sale of Food Box

The global law firm, DLA Piper, has advised Nazca Capital Group on the sale of the FoodBox restaurant group to the BlueGem fund.

The company, FoodBox, owns Santagloria, Taberna del Volapié, Mas Q Menos and Papizza. At the end of 2021 it had 190 premises, of which 14 were directly operated and the rest franchised. Adding the sales of the franchises, the total turnover of the system at the end of 2021 was 80 million euros.

Since 2017, BlueGem, has been the majority shareholder of Lateral restaurants, which has 16 of its own restaurants in Spain and a turnover of close to 30 million before the pandemic. Nowadays, it has more than €900 million in assets.

By this deal, BlueGem will acquire FoodBox looking to boost the development of its restaurant activities in Spain. “We are very pleased with this transaction which will allow us to give a boost to our activities in Spain and we are confident that our expertise in the consumer sector will bring relevance and development to the FoodBox brands”, said BlueGem’s founder and managing Partner, Marco Capello.

The team from DLA Piper advising Nazca Capital was led by (pictured from left to right): the Legal Director of the Corporate Department, Remei Sánchez, the Corporate Partner, Joaquín Echánove and the Associate of the same Department, Laura Santos.
